Will Connolly told The Project: 'There is no reason to physically attack anyone.'

A teenager who egged an ultra-conservative Australian senator for his words over the New Zealand terrorist attack has admitted it wasn't the right thing to do.

Will Connolly told The Project host Hamish Macdonald that his actions were 'not the right thing to do.'"I understand what I did was not the right thing to do. I can understand why some people would react the way they did," Connolly told Ten's The Project on Monday night.'Egg Boy' released without charge after Fraser Anning attack

So he attended Senator Anning's political event on March 16 in the hope of forgiving him for his words in the wake of the terrorist attack, listening for an hour before he cracked.
